Flora was born 31 August 1900. There is little information about Flora in Aunt Edna's notes. Flora "was a school teacher before she was married", but nothing is said about her home life afterwards. She married Kenna Craft who was from Summit, Mississippi. Kenna Craft worked for the Illinois Central Railroad in McComb, Mississippi.
They had 5 children.
Flora died in December, 1947, reasons unknown.
